Crystal structure of the open state of human endoplasmic reticulum aminopeptidase 1 ERAP1
Template:ABSTRACT PUBMED 21508329
About this Structure
3qnf is a 3 chain structure of Aminopeptidase with sequence from Homo sapiens. Full crystallographic information is available from OCA.
